Preheat the oven to 450F and grease a large baking sheet (or line with parchment paper).
Add flour, salt, and baking powder to a large mixing bowl and whisk it together.
Add Greek yogurt to the dry ingredients and mix with a rubber spatula until the dough forms.
Finish mixing with your hands until the dough is elastic and non-sticky.
Split the dough ball into four equal parts for individual pizzas, eight equal parts for mini pizzas (lunch box size) or make a large pizza.
Open the pizza dough using your hands (my preferred method) or a rolling pin on a lightly floured work surface.
Transfer the pizzas to the prepared baking sheet. Brush a small amount of olive oil on the dough, mainly the edges.
Spread pizza tomato sauce thinly, along with cheese and your favorite toppings.
For personal pizzas, bake for 9-10 minutes until the edges are golden brown. When making full-size pizzas, bake for 11-12 minutes. When making mini, lunch box pizzas, bake for 8 minutes.
